## ==Q6==
> We must identify the network share used to communicate between the two machines. Which network share did PsExec use for communication?
### Recon
題目想知道psexec是用哪個network share進行通訊,也是直覺可以從smb的檔案之間的紀錄下手
### Exploit
可以看到`\\IPC$`所傳送的filename包含stdout/stdin/stderr,所以基本上應該就是該帳號在進行通訊
Flag: `IPC$`
## ==Q7==
> Now that we have a clearer picture of the attacker's activities on the compromised machine, it's important to identify any further lateral movement. What is the machine's hostname to which the attacker attempted to pivot within our network?
### Recon
題目想知道後續的橫向移動的目標是哪一題主機,並指出hostname為何,所以可以從packet #192往後找,或是我們可以直接下filter:`ntlmssp.ntlmv2_response.nb_domain_name`,就可以知道
### Exploit
要注意的是,NTLM中的NetBIOS Domain Name貌似和SMB2 Host是不一樣的,NTLM中的domain name應該是連接smb的那台主機所處的domain name為何,而smb2 host應該是被連接的那台機器所處的domain,可能是一台印表機之類的,這樣想就蠻合理的,而題目要我們找的是ntlm domain的hostname

Flag: `MARKETING-PC`
